Role Purpose

As a Facilities Supervisor with Worley you will have to manage the end-to-end office / workspace operations for Worleys Hyderabad office including provision of excellent workspace experience for our employees through provision of excellent Facilities services. Implement robust corporate governance i.e. compliance to relevant statutory guidelines and company policies adherence to budgetary and cost control guidelines etc. Be the SPOC for all key internal and external stakeholders i.e. employees company leadership service providers statutory bodies etc. Adopt a holistic approach to excellent workspace environment which nurtures people safety productivity and employee delight.

Key Responsibilities

A. Workspace Management

  • Ensure workplace safety compliance (Assurance Portal JHA Emergency Response Plans)
  • Drive space management including planning allocation and optimization
  • Manage asset lifecycle (procurement tracking audits disposal)
  • Oversee workspace maintenance (housekeeping engineering services preventive maintenance)

  • Implement and monitor workspace security (access control surveillance systems guards)
  • Govern facility management service providers and ensure SLA adherence

Support Workspace Infrastructure Projects

  • Execute workspace infrastructure projects (office setup expansion refurbishment)
  • Ensure delivery within timelines budget and quality standards
  • Optimize utilization of real estate and infrastructure investments

Employee Services

  • Manage corporate travel operations and vendor relationships
  • Oversee employee transportation (bus services logistics and efficiency)
  • Plan and execute corporate events
  • Manage canteen and refreshment services (tea/coffee)
  • Oversee printing stationery and mailroom operations
  • Coordinate IT asset logistics and distribution
  • Manage employee company car services

Corporate Governance & Compliance

  • Ensure adherence to company policies and SOPs
  • Maintain compliance with statutory laws (workspace & manpower regulations)
  • Ensure vendor service contracts meet all contractual obligations
  • Drive digitalization and automation of admin processes
  • Support audits and ensure audit readiness

Budgetary & Cost Control

  • Prepare and manage annual budgets
  • Control costs through invoice verification processing and approvals
  • Track and report financials including quarterly NDCs
  • Identify and implement cost optimization initiatives

Team & Stakeholder Management

  • Lead and develop team capabilities
  • Demonstrate service mindset respect and assertive communication
  • Manage internal stakeholders (employees leadership business units)
  • Build strong partnerships with external vendors and service providers

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

  • SLA adherence (%)
  • Budget vs. actuals variance (%)
  • Cost savings achieved
  • Workplace safety metrics (incidents audit scores)
  • Employee satisfaction (admin services)
  • Project delivery (time cost quality)
  • Compliance audit outcomes
